GreenBiz “30 Under 30” Debuts the Next Generation of Emerging Leaders

Partnership with WBCSD names talented professionals impacting sustainable business
Jun 5, 2017 7:00 AM ET

OAKLAND, Calif. and GENEVA, Switzerland, June 5, 2017 /3BL Media/ — GreenBiz Group and the World Business Council for Sustainable Development today named the 2017 “30 Under 30,” based on a global search for emerging leaders across sectors who are shaping the next generation of sustainable business.

The 30 individuals being honored come from nine countries on five continents. They work for multinational corporations, innovative startups, social enterprises, nonprofit organizations, government agencies and academe.

“These individuals represent the best of sustainable business,” said GreenBiz Group chairman and executive editor Joel Makower. “They bring intelligence, passion, ingenuity, hard work and persistence with the singular goal of creating impactful organizations that address some of the world’s most pressing challenges. They give us hope that the best and brightest are still to come.”

A dozen of this year’s roster work for some of the world’s largest companies, including Asia Pulp & Paper, C&A, Cummins, DanoneWave, Dow Chemical, EY, IKEA, Interface, Lexmark International, Morgan Stanley, Saint Gobain, Salesforce and Unilever. Other honorees include the head of sustainability for Atlanta, Georgia; the environmental director of the world's largest owner of sports teams and sports events; and one of the leading lights in cleantech journalism.

“These emerging sustainability leaders bring passion and talent to the world's pressing social and environmental challenges,” said Peter Bakker, President of the World Business Council for Sustainable Development. “It is critical that we identify talent and future leaders early as they are key for successful businesses. These young professionals will play a crucial role in defining their company’s sustainable future. We're excited to recognize their great work and leadership and we also look forward to watching how they transform the sustainability landscape throughout their careers. WBCSD warmly congratulates all of the nominees — well done and keep it up!"

About World Business Council for Sustainable Development
WBCSD is a global, CEO-led organization of over 200 leading businesses working together to accelerate the transition to a sustainable world. We help make our member companies more successful and sustainable by focusing on the maximum positive impact for shareholders, the environment and societies. Our member companies come from all business sectors and all major economies, representing a combined revenue of more than US$8.5 trillion and with 19 million employees. Our Global Network of almost 70 national business councils gives our members unparalleled reach across the globe. WBCSD is uniquely positioned to work with member companies along and across value chains to deliver high-impact business solutions to the most challenging sustainability issues. www.wbcsd.org
